Rajkumar Verma Department of Neurosciences UConn Health Biography Publications Institution JoVE Articles Rajkumar Verma I am a pharmacologist by profession and have tremendous interest in drug discovery and disease biology. For the past 15 years, I have been involved stroke research focusing on its pathology, post-stroke recovery and its treatment. My lab also work to develop novel models for ischemic stroke.
